So like padfan im in on a set of Klassen M52R. But now im wondering if my research failed me. On the Klassen site it says they meet JWL and TUV standards which I took for they are certified. But now reading some posts that may be a play on words.

Does anyone know if they actually are?

Quote:
Originally Posted by dmk08 View Post
So like padfan im in on a set of Klassen M52R. But now im wondering if my research failed me. On the Klassen site it says they meet JWL and TUV standards which I took for they are certified. But now reading some posts that may be a play on words.

Does anyone know if they actually are?
I bet they have tested a wheel or two and it matches the standard but to be certified all wheels (all offsets and combinations) must be tested individually so it is an almost impossible task. At least that is my understanding after reading all about the ADV.1 TüV scandal.
